This is still a sort of work in progress, I am reasonably happy with the drop pod shell but the door needs some work still. Without this the part tends to pop off the build plate just as the print is getting to the end (and man is it annoying when its at the 95% mark and then you end up missing the top of your print).
When printing the DRO-POD SHELL (PT1) I lowered it by 2mm (-2mm on the Z axis). I printed the DRO-POD SHELL (PT1) using Cura's Standard Quality profile settings and the DRO-POD DOOR (PT2) using Cura's Dynamic Quality profile settings.
